7:00 to 8:00 - Keynote Speaker
Maurice Cox, a distinguished figure in architecture and urban planning, holds a Bachelor of Architecture degree from The Cooper Union and has earned accolades such as being named one of the "most admired design educators in America" by Design Intelligence. Recently, has been honored as the 2024 laureate of the Henry Hope Reed Award at the University of Notre Dame, recognizing his tireless efforts to address social and economic inequities through informed policy and design. With a rich academic background, including professorial roles at esteemed institutions like Syracuse University and Harvard University’s Graduate School of Design, Cox brings a wealth of expertise to his endeavors.In addition to his academic career, Cox has held notable public service roles, including serving as the mayor of Charlottesville, Virginia, and as the design director of the National Endowment for the Arts under both President George W. Bush and President Barack Obama. His tenure as an elected official and his leadership in urban planning have been marked by innovative community engagement strategies and successful urban revitalization initiatives.
As the Commissioner of the Department of Planning and Development (DPD) for The Cooper Union, appointed by Mayor Lori E. Lightfoot, Cox has made significant contributions to urban development. Tasked with leading economic development, planning, and zoning efforts in Chicago, he has shown his dedication to fostering community-improvement initiatives and advancing equitable redevelopment strategies, drawing on his multifaceted background in architecture, design, and politics.

Portland Millwork Workshop & Showroom Tour - February Chapter Meeting
Tour of the Portland Millwork Workshop and Factory Tour. This is a FREE TOUR, but Limited to 40 people, so register early!
Portland Millwork are thrilled to extend a special invitation to you to visit their facility. They are a leading distributor in the upper-end market for windows and doors that has been serving the architectural, interior design, and building community for over 27 years. It’s an exciting place for anyone who appreciates fine craftsmanship, exquisite design, and top-tier quality and wants to develop a relationship with a team of knowledgeable, experience and passionate people. Their 45,000 sq. ft. building houses their door production area and three dedicated showrooms. Check out their website at portlandmillwork.com.

7:00 to 8:00 - Keynote Speakers (Brooks + Scarpa)
Brooks + Scarpa is a collective of architects, designers and creative thinkers dedicated to enhancing the human experience. Honored with the Smithsonian Cooper- Hewitt National Design Award, the firm is a multi-disciplinary practice that includes architecture, landscape architecture, planning, environmental design, materials research, graphic, furniture and interior design services that produces innovative, sustainable iconic buildings and urban environments. They have garnered international acclaim has garnered international acclaim for the creative use of conventional materials in unique and unexpected ways. They are also considered pioneers and leaders in the field of sustainable design. Angie and Larry are recipients of the 2022 National AIA Gold Medal. Angie is only the third women to receive this award and Angie and Larry are only the second duo. Angie is also the recipient of the 2020 AIA California Maybeck award, the first woman to ever receive this award.
